Excerpt

With its next generation of the V8 TDI engine, Audi is implementing a completely new engine design concept featuring sequential turbocharging in the inner V in combination with an electric powered compressor. The object of the development is to create a sporty V-TDI engine significantly superior to the previous Audi V8 TDI engine in terms of fuel efficiency, power and torque, delivering an agile, dynamic drivetrain concept for other sporty Audi diesel models in the premium segment. The key components in attaining are the sequential turbocharging concept with an electric powered compressor and a single-channel close-coupled exhaust gas cleaning system. The architecture and the turbocharging concept underlying the new V8 TDI engine were detailed in the first part of the article in MTZ 6. This second part details the combustion method, the calibration and the exhaust gas cleaning system. …
